😐A single person spends $2,758 per month in Jessheim vs $2,699 in Stavanger, rent included.
🙂A couple spends around $3,975 per month in Jessheim vs $4,150 in Stavanger, rent included.
🙂A family of three spends $5,192 per month in Jessheim vs $5,601 in Stavanger, rent included.
😐Jessheim costs about 2% more than Stavanger,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.
📊Both Jessheim and Stavanger sit above the global median – Jessheim by 107%, Stavanger by 103%.

🏠A central one-bedroom costs $1,317 in Jessheim versus $1,595 in Stavanger.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.
💰Salaries run about 29% higher in Stavanger, which reinforces the cost advantage – you earn more and spend less. Purchasing power leans clearly in its favor.
🛒A mid-range dinner for two costs $81.0 in Jessheim versus $123 in Stavanger.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$417 vs $468 – making Jessheim the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
